    The first parameter for the { { Blogger }} template is the name of the Blogger account. This can be found in the page's URL. For example: if the URL is http (s)://example.blogspot.com, then the account name is example. The second parameter is the description or display name.

    Blogger underwent a major redesign on May 9, 2004, which included web standards-compliant templates, individual archive pages for posts, comments, and email posting. Blogger's new version, codenamed "Invader," was released in beta alongside the gold update on August 14, 2006.
